Continuing her inexorable rise, Welsh singer and songwriter Greta Isaac has just shared her brand new single How To Be A Woman, the latest single to be taken from her new EP, Pessimist, out now via MADE Records.
How To Be A Woman is an attitude-packed piece of electro-pop music that rejects societal rules and beauty standards women still have to bow down to, even in 2021. I am really enjoying her confident and powerful vocal delivery that soars effortlessly over the upbeat production.
Great's songwriting is stellar and How To Be A Woman is another great example of the way Greta creates incisive lyrics over earworm hooks and sharp pop melodies. This is an anthemic and empowering song for all the women to feel comfortable in their own skin and that they don't need to follow those ridiculous beauty standards and its infectious energy is guaranteed to get you pumped up for the rest of the day. Speaking about the song, Greta said,
'How to Be a Woman’ is like a list of how I found myself navigating the world from a young age. It’s a bit tongue in cheek but really blunt. I’d like for people to see the humour in it even though it’s a pretty heavy topic. It takes the perspective of societal structures that often characterise women as one dimensional and refer to them as inanimate objects… There was a strange comfort for me knowing that this was my list and I just needed to stick to it. Though, the older I get the more I realise that that doesn’t need to be the case. The song is an ongoing conversation in my head: I don’t know what being a woman, being myself, looks like anymore but I do know that I’d never want be someone who banishes myself from finding out.
